#38a124 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#38a124 is composed of 22% red, 63.1%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 77.6%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 110.4 degrees, a saturation of 63.5% and a lightness of 38.6%. #38a124 color hex could be obtained by blending #70ff48 with #004300.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#38a124 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#38a124 has RGB values of R:56, G:161,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0.78,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 3711268.

Shades and Tints of #38a124
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#f2fcf0 is the lightest one.
